Output 21d76db0012a35ef85b78c32c2864b231604e12800d74c3efcdac17dd8aceab2:0

value
657072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6d1dd40be42f12894d4a9cd1a03bc7cff91f0d OP_EQUAL
address
377EWQkLX4e7rcwkUTjXAMJtnGL3zbkBkL
transaction
21d76db0012a35ef85b78c32c2864b231604e12800d74c3efcdac17dd8aceab2
spent
true